I've heard of people dissolving black wax in TFE and spinning it on.  Or you
could try dissolving G-Wax in acetone and trying the same thing.

Hello Everyone,
I am looking for a spin on material which can be used for bonding and
debonding and then again bonding like wax.  For example Silicon can be
bonded using wax, and can be easily unbonded by heating. This procedure is
repeatable. Since I can't put wax in a very very uniform matter I want some
thing which is spin on. Photoresist won't work since it can't be melted once
baked. It can only be removed but i want something which can be melted again
and again.
